Understanding Your Insurance Policy

Before diving into the claim process, it’s crucial to understand your insurance policy. Begin with knowing your coverage, then explore common policy exclusions, and finally, prepare essential documents.

Know Your Coverage

Your insurance policy is your safety net. It outlines what is protected and what isn’t. Start by reviewing your policy documents. Look for sections detailing storm damage, particularly focusing on wind and hail. Check if there’s a deductible for storm-related claims. If you’re unsure about any term, call your insurance company. Their role is to clarify these details for you. Knowing your coverage helps you avoid surprises during the claim process.

Common Policy Exclusions

Not every incident is covered, and understanding exclusions is key. Policies often exclude certain types of damage. For example, general wear and tear or pre-existing damage might not be covered. Also, some policies exclude certain weather events unless specified. Familiarize yourself with these exclusions to manage your expectations. This way, you can plan better and avoid unexpected costs.

Preparing Essential Documents

Organizing your documents is the first step towards a successful claim. Keep your policy, receipts, and any correspondence with your insurer handy. Document any upgrades or repairs to your home with photos and receipts. In a storm’s aftermath, having these documents ready speeds up the claim process. This preparation also ensures nothing is missed when filing your claim.

Filing Your Storm Damage Claim

Once you understand your policy, the next step involves filing your claim. This includes performing an initial damage assessment, documenting storm damage, and meeting with the adjuster.

Initial Damage Assessment

After a storm, assessing the damage is your first task. Walk around your property, noting any obvious damage. Look for missing shingles, broken windows, or damaged siding. Pay attention to less obvious signs like leaks or water stains on ceilings. This assessment gives you a clear picture of what needs fixing. It also provides a starting point for your insurance claim.

Documenting Storm Damage

Documentation is crucial when filing a claim. Take photos of all visible damage. Capture different angles and distances to provide context. Write down the time and date of the storm. This serves as evidence for your claim. Also, consider recording a brief video walkthrough of the damage. Comprehensive documentation can significantly strengthen your case with the insurance company.

Meeting with the Adjuster

Meeting with the insurance adjuster is a critical step. They assess the damage to determine the claim’s value. During their visit, walk them through the damage. Show them your photos and notes. Your preparedness can help ensure a fair evaluation. Remember, the adjuster is there to help, so ask questions if anything is unclear.
